Abstract
Currently, the eco-harmonization in watersheds has been gathering a lot of attention. To establish environmental management methods of watersheds and cities is a key issue. The watershed is consisting of various sizes of units; watersheds of large rivers, of small rivers, and small watersheds which are divisions of a river's watershed. The purpose of this paper is to analyze transitions of the green space environment based on small watersheds, using GIS, on the scale of the Master Plan for Parks and Open Spaces. Firstly, we prepared basic data; small watersheds, land use and present vegetation, and analyzed relationship between environmental capability and transition tendency of forest area in a small watershed. Secondly, to investigate tendency of urbanization and distribution of green spaces, we classified small watersheds into several groups by the cluster analysis. The analysis of component ratio of vegetations of each group clarified qualities of green spaces of small watersheds.
